Newbie question: just got my Gilmore - will be listening from a MacBook Pro (with no DAC for now...) - assume I just need an RCA to 3.5mm to connect the Gilmore to the MBP?
You would need a 3.5mm to RCA cable to connect to the GL2. In future you can get an RCA to 3.5mm female cable to use the same cable to connect to your speakers.
